Mental illness can take many forms, such as depression, bipolar disorder, or substance use disorder. Actually, these are some of the most prevalent struggles among people in the United States. The definition of mental illness is the presence of health conditions involving changes in emotions, thoughts, and behavior. Instances of mental illness may be identified by distress or issues in social settings, work, and family relationships. Diagnosing and treating mental illnesses is possible, but evaluations need to be conducted by trained and experienced mental health providers in Milligan, FL such as psychiatrists, psychologists, and mental health counselors. Treatment varies but may include a combination of behavioral therapy, support group meetings, and life skills development.

Types of Mental Health Providers in Milligan, FL
Mental illness manifests differently for different people. To address the wide spectrum of mental illnesses, there are different care providers who can provide various types of treatment. Let’s consider each option:
Psychologists in Milligan
Psychologists are trained and educated to conduct psychological evaluations and provide diagnoses. During a therapy session with a psychiatrist, you can expect to work on identifying troubling thoughts and emotions and developing coping mechanisms to manage them. The majority of treatment revolves around identifying and changing destructive and otherwise unhealthy behaviors.
Psychiatrists in Milligan
Sometimes an individual needs more immediate or intense treatment than what a psychologist can offer - namely prescription medication. Psychiatrists are physicians (medical doctors) who specialize in mental illness and therefore can offer prescription medication. While they are trained and qualified to conduct psychotherapy (talk therapy), not all psychiatrists do.
Therapists, Counselors & Clinicians in Milligan
Each of these terms are interchangeable and are used to describe mental health care professionals who have completed a master degree in fields such as psychology, marriage and family therapy, or other specialties. They operate more like psychologists than psychiatrists, being treatment-focused often with an emphasis on modifying behavior. More often than not, behavioral therapy is the primary treatment approach.
